Конференция Ethereum ACDC #132 минуты: Electra Devnet 0 готов к другим техническим темам

Оригинальное название: Ethereum All Core Developers Соглашение Call #132 Writeup

Оригинальная статья Кристин Ким

Оригинальная компиляция: Luccy, BlockBeats

Примечание редактора:

Ethereum все основные Соглашение для разработчиков (ACDC) проводятся раз в две недели для обсуждения и координации изменений в Ethereum Соглашение Layer (CL). Это 132-й конференц-звонок ACDC, в ходе которого разработчики поделились новостями о первой тестовой сети Pectra Devnet (Pectra Devnet 0), обсудили открытые вопросы, касающиеся спецификации, и рассказали об исследовательских проектах, связанных с сетевой публикацией и выборкой доступности данных. К ним относятся открытые вопросы Electra, вопросы без ответов, связанные с Electra, и открытые вопросы для исследований.

Что касается открытых вопросов Electra, разработчики сосредоточились на влиянии EIP 7251 и EIP 7549, а также на предложениях по добавлению нового EIP, который создаст общий запрос EL. По нерешенным вопросам, связанным с Electra, обсуждения включают изменения в типах индексов совета валидаторов, изменения в обработке данных депозита валидаторов и многое другое. Кристин Ким, VP по исследованиям в Galaxy Digital, подробно рассказала об основных моментах встречи, которую BlockBeasts собрал следующим образом:

21 марта 2024 года Ethereum разработчики собрались в Zoom на сессию #132 All Core Developers Соглашение (ACDC). Конференц-звонок ACDC — это серия встреч, проводимых Ethereum стипендиатом Фонда Алексом Стоуксом, на которых разработчики обсуждают и координируют изменения в Ethereum Соглашение Layer (CL). На этой неделе разработчики поделились обновленной информацией о своей подготовке к первой тестовой сети для разработчиков Pectra, также известной как Pectra Devnet 0. Они обсудили открытые вопросы о спецификации Pectra Devnet 0 и кратко осветили два незавершенных исследовательских проекта, связанных с сетевой публикацией и выборкой доступности данных.

Открытые вопросы об Электре

Разработчики Ethereum Foundation выпустили первоначальную спецификацию CL и тестовые векторы для Pectra Devnet 0. Однако есть несколько открытых вопросов об этих спецификациях, которые могут быть решены или не решены к первому запуску devnet. Стоукс подчеркнул, что одна из проблем связана с EIP 7251 (увеличение MAX_EFFECTIVE_BALANCE). Разработчики, похоже, склоняются к валидаторы застейкать слияние ETH как к действию, запускаемому на уровне выполнения (EL). Однако в настоящее время слияние определяется как операция CL в первоначальной спецификации Electra. «Это хорошо, потому что блокчейн-маяк требует одинаковой самой длительной логики обработки независимо от источника», — сказал Стоукс.

Еще один открытый вопрос, который разработчики обсуждали во время звонка, был связан с EIP 7549 (Moving Commission Indexes Outside of Proof). EIP изменяют способ агрегирования подтверждений валидаторов и форматирования блоков. Когда Pectra активирована, доказательства перед обновлением будут свернуты до тех пор, пока они не будут лонгующие совместимыми с новыми доказательствами, отправленными в блокчейне. Стоукс выделил два возможных решения проблемы GitHub, ведущей до вызова. Он пишет:

· Клиент транслирует оба формата в последнюю эру Deneb, заботясь о том, чтобы не создавать искаженных сообщений.

· Расширьте блоки дополнительными полями для доказательств до Electra и разрешите стиль Deneb только в течение первой эпохи Electra.

Deneb — это комбинированное название обновления для последнего хардфорка, активированного на Ethereum. Electra — это название обновления CL для следующего немедленного жесткого форк на Ethereum.

Оба варианта разработчики обсудили на конференц-звонке. В конце концов, они решили пока не менять спецификацию Electra, а посмотреть, как эти потерянные доказательства повлияют на сетевую безопасность в devnet.

Третьим нерешенным вопросом, обсуждавшимся разработчиками на конференц-звонке, связанном с Electra, было добавление нового EIP к обновлению, которое создало бы общий запрос EL. EIP, предложенный разработчиком Geth “Lightclient”, упростит процесс отправки сообщений об обновлениях из EL в CL. Из-за роста застейкающих решений на основе смарт-контрактов произошел массовый приток EIP, активированных на Ethereum, и различных операций валидаторов для предложения Pectra запускать напрямую из EL вместо CL. Предложение Lightclient создает общую структуру для распространения «запросов, инициированных контрактом» из EL в CL. Учитывая, что EIP изменит способ проектирования Pectra, в частности, реализацию EIP 6110 и EIP 7002, Lightclient подчеркивает, что он ожидает, что команда клиентов предоставит обратную связь по его предложению как можно скорее. Разработчики согласились попытаться завершить EIP Lightclient к концу недели, чтобы собрать и поделиться его спецификацией к понедельнику, 22 апреля.

Затем разработчики обсудили два других нерешенных вопроса, связанных с EIP 7549 и EIP 7251, поднятых разработчиком Teku Михаилом Калининым. Первый касается изменений в типах индексов совета валидаторов, а второй предлагает изменения в обработке данных депозита валидаторов. Стоукс призвал разработчиков рассмотреть оба предложения более детально для дальнейшего обсуждения в ближайшие недели.

Наконец, последняя нерешенная проблема, связанная со спецификацией Electra, обсуждаемая разработчиками, — это увеличение количества больших двоичных объектов. Паритош Джаянти, инженер по эксплуатации разработчиков в Ethereum Foundation, сказал, что он хотел бы проанализировать активность Dencun после обновления BLOB-объектов и рекомендовать единовременное увеличение количества BLOB-объектов для включения в обновление Electra. Исследователь Ethereum Foundation Ансгар Дитрихс подчеркнул, что он также внес предложение активировать постепенное увеличение количества больших двоичных объектов, которое следует рассматривать параллельно с предложением Джаянти о включении Electra.

Открытые вопросы исследования

Во время конференции ACD на этой неделе разработчики кратко обсудили два исследовательских проекта. Во-первых, это новая исследовательская статья Андерса Эловссона, исследователя из Ethereum Foundation, в которой предлагается новая модель осмысления и реализации Ethereum выпуск изменений в политике. Полный текст поста можно прочитать здесь. Стоукс призвал разработчиков просмотреть пост во время телефонного разговора.

Второй исследовательский проект, предложенный разработчиком Lighthouse Адрианом Мэннингом, связан с доказательствами подсетей. Как говорит Мэннинг на GitHub: «Этот PR вводит концепцию «сетевого шардинга», которая является просто абстрактной концепцией, которая помечает идентификатор Узел в виде числа (сегментирование сети). Затем мы можем использовать этот сетевой шардинг (количество) для выделения тем, на которые узлы должны подписаться в течение лонга времени. Мэннинг хочет получить окончательное мнение по своему предложению, чтобы его команда могла начать работу над решением Ethereum для выборки данных PeerDAS. Для получения информации о выборке доступности данных ознакомьтесь с отчетом Galaxy Research.

Разработчик Nethermind Лукаш Розмей спросил, был ли EIP 7547 (список включений) одобрен для включения в обновление Electra. Разработчики повторяют, что EIP 7547 еще не одобрен для включения.

Саулюс Григайтис, разработчик, создающий CL-клиент Ethereum под названием «Grandine», поставил под сомнение правила выбора форка Ethereum, учитывая продолжающееся исследование PeerDAS. Григайтис просит разработчиков включить идеи в рабочую группу PeerDAS.

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
  • Награда
  • комментарий
  • Репост
  • Поделиться
комментарий
Добавить комментарий
Добавить комментарий
Нет комментариев
  • Закрепить